For several days in late May 2025, the internet swirled with speculation about Vanessa Bryant, the widow of NBA legend Kobe Bryant. Was she pregnant again? Social media lit up with theories that she might be expecting a fifth child. Some gossip accounts went even further, suggesting the father was a much younger NBA player with ties to Kobe — a narrative that quickly morphed into clickbait headlines and viral TikTok videos.
But on June 1, Vanessa Bryant broke her silence in her own way — with humor, memes, and a clear message to leave her alone.
The Rumor Storm
Like many celebrity rumors, this one began with a handful of out-of-context images. Paparazzi photos of Vanessa wearing loose-fitting outfits, paired with closely cropped shots from family events, fueled speculation that she might be hiding a baby bump. Without evidence, gossip sites and TikTok creators spun entire stories from the images.
By the end of May, “Vanessa Bryant pregnant” was trending across TikTok, X (formerly Twitter), and Facebook. Some accounts even concocted elaborate storylines about her being involved with a 27-year-old NBA star who allegedly had a “special connection” to Kobe. The rumor spread with the speed of wildfire — despite being entirely unverified.
The gossip became so loud that it overshadowed Vanessa’s own posts about family outings and philanthropic work. For someone who has endured enormous public scrutiny since Kobe and their daughter Gianna’s tragic deaths in 2020, the speculation hit a nerve.
Vanessa’s Clapback
Instead of issuing a press release or granting an interview, Vanessa turned to Instagram Stories — a platform where posts vanish after 24 hours — to set the record straight. Her response was as pointed as it was playful.
First came a meme of Rihanna floating in water, wearing a snorkel, sipping a drink, and flipping off the camera. The caption: “Me protecting my peace, not pregnant & having fun all summer.”
She followed it with another meme: “I’m not mean, I’m just not the one.”
The message was unmistakable: the rumors were false, she was unbothered, and she would defend her peace fiercely. Fans and followers immediately shared screenshots of her clapback, praising her humor and confidence. In less than a day, her response became the internet’s favorite takedown of the gossip cycle.
